Do you want next/prior navigation between related nodes but you are not using the Book module or have explicit entity references in the node?
This module provides a navigation block to more between nodes that have some relationship such as a common taxonomy term.
It can provide a table of contents link via a block and the navigation sequencing is based on an entity reference view. The latter allows sequences based on other attributes such as a weight field or taxonomy term.
The entity reference views can extract information from the nodes involved as well as other details like the arguments in the URL used to view the node. This allows different navigation information to be presented based on the URL.
For example, if a node can contain multiple taxonomy terms that are used for group nodes then the node can be presented with a different table of contents and next/prior links based on the desired term that could be specified in the URL. A typical example is an article node that is tagged to appear in multiple digital issues.
The Next Views Entity Reference navigation block can be placed in more than one location if desired. Each has its own settings.
A block with all the options available will present a table of contents at the top, this typically a node title with a link to the nod. There will be two prior/next arrows below this and the linked node titles to the right.
Users can navigate to the next or prior nodes in the sequence by clicking on the arrows icons or the node titles.
The block looks to find the ID of the current node in the list of IDs provided by the view. The next and prior nodes are found by taking the IDs before and after the one for the current node.
